Hi team,

Before I hand off the 3.2 release, please note the humidity sensor drift reported on Verdana controllers in the Elmbrook trial site. Drift exceeds 4% after roughly ten days of continuous operation; firmware 3.2.1 adds an automatic recalibration cycle every 72 hours. Support should advise growers to install 3.2.1 and trigger a manual recalibration once. The hotfix bundle must be verified before distribution, so I'm including the signing key used for the 3.2.1 packages below.

release key, fahof-yagap: bky3_m5d

## Further reading

The Mailsifter bounce processor distinguishes hard bounces, soft bounces, and suppression-list hits, and each class follows a different retry and quarantine path. Before paging anyone about queue depth, check whether the backlog is dominated by soft bounces, which self-resolve within an hour. Thresholds, historical baselines, and the escalation ladder are maintained by the Delivery team. A full operational runbook, including replay procedures, is kept on the internal page below.

runbook for yadup-fahif: https://jira.qorvelcorp.internal/spaces/spaces/spaces/b46212397071

Finance Review — Launch Plan: Kestrel Ledger

Branch managers: launch budget approved at 4% below request. Marketing spend front-loaded into the first six weeks; inventory allocation favours the Tornev and Ashmere branches based on pre-order volume. Break-even projected in month seven. Pricing holds at tier two — do not discount without regional sign-off. Training materials ship Friday; completion is mandatory before go-live. Weekly sales flash reports start at launch. The wider commercial rationale is set out directly below.

management briefing: Only 33 of the 205 pilot accounts renewed Kasath, so a churn review is set for October 17. Weniusek Logistics is in early talks to buy Holethax Freight for about $345.6 million.

### Runbook: InkMill Markdown Pipeline — Renderer Stall

If rendered previews stop updating, first check the InkMill worker queue depth; a stall above five minutes means the sanitizer stage is wedged. Drain the queue with `inkmill drain --safe`, then restart workers one at a time to preserve cache warmth. Record the restart in the incident log, and include the build token printed below.

trace token, bawig-yageg: htk6_3563df